# Environment Variables: GC Pauses in the Pairwell Matching Service

Future maintainers: Pairwell's matcher suffered 800ms garbage-collection pauses under peak load until we tuned heap sizing via environment variables. Set PAIRWELL_HEAP_MAX conservatively (4g on standard nodes) and enable the concurrent collector with PAIRWELL_GC_MODE=low-pause. Both must be set before the service token, or startup validation fails. After the GC settings, the env file's final line sets the matcher's broker credential, shown here.

sealed setting: LEDGER_TOKEN20=6148d35bbb480b0ab79e

This alert fires when an exported report contains timestamps whose declared timezone differs from the tenant's configured locale. Plugin authors: the most common cause is calling the legacy formatDate hook, which assumes fleet-local time instead of the tenant offset. Exports affected by this alert are quarantined, not deleted, and can be regenerated once the plugin is patched. Migration guidance, the approved datetime helper list, and sample fixes for each plugin API version are documented on the internal page.

dashboard of bagep-taguf = https://vault.nelvrodata.internal/ticket

**Account recovery — Millwheel rebuild service.** If the `millwheel-ops` account is locked out, do not reset credentials via the console; this invalidates pending incremental rebuild leases and forces a full-site regeneration. Instead, initiate offline recovery from the Bracken vault terminal and wait for the lease table to quiesce. When prompted by the recovery tool, enter the passphrase that appears below.

strongbox words: druvan-lamys-eliius-jorax-istox-soreth-ulays-gilix-ralix-oliiel-norwyn-casvan-praius

Hi Mira — quick handover for the desk. The goods lift at Bramley Point is deliveries only this week, so send couriers round the side entrance and keep visitors on the main lift. Ferndale Logistics are due most mornings. If the lift gate locks itself again, use the release code below.

door code, kadup-hahap: bdg-CLLJDL-16701731